Resident alleges newly elected Middletown auditor posted antisemitic content; board hears but takes no action

Middletown Township Board of Supervisors · December 20, 2021

Summary

A resident presented screenshots he said show antisemitic posts by newly elected auditor Christianne Morris and urged the board and community to 'take a side'; the board accepted the comment, the accused had left the meeting, and no formal action was taken during the session.

A Middletown resident urged the Board of Supervisors on Jan. 3 to confront what he described as antisemitic and extremist material posted by a newly elected township official.
